首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

PowerShell CSV,从每行中提取特定行并将其合并为一个CSV。

PowerShell CSV是指使用PowerShell脚本语言处理CSV文件的技术。CSV(逗号分隔值)是一种常见的文件格式,通常用于存储表格数据。

在PowerShell中,可以使用Import-Csv cmdlet加载CSV文件,并将其转换为PowerShell对象,使得可以方便地对数据进行处理和操作。而对于需要从每行中提取特定行并将其合并为一个CSV的需求,可以使用PowerShell的筛选和合并技巧来实现。

以下是一个实现该需求的示例代码:

代码语言:txt
复制
# 导入CSV文件
$data = Import-Csv -Path "path\to\input.csv"

# 提取特定行
$selectedRows = $data | Where-Object { $_.ColumnName -eq "特定条件" }

# 合并为一个CSV
$selectedRows | Export-Csv -Path "path\to\output.csv" -NoTypeInformation

上述代码中,通过使用Import-Csv cmdlet加载CSV文件,并将其存储在$data变量中。接着,使用Where-Object筛选出符合特定条件的行,存储在$selectedRows变量中。最后,使用Export-Csv将筛选后的行导出为一个新的CSV文件。

PowerShell CSV的优势包括:

  1. 强大的数据处理能力:PowerShell提供了丰富的命令和语法,使得处理CSV文件变得简单和高效。
  2. 与Windows操作系统的紧密集成:PowerShell是Windows的一部分,可以轻松地与其他Windows组件和工具进行集成,提供更多功能。
  3. 可编写可重用的脚本:PowerShell是一种脚本语言,可以编写可重用的脚本来处理和操作CSV文件,提高工作效率。

PowerShell CSV的应用场景包括:

  1. 数据清洗和转换:使用PowerShell可以对CSV文件中的数据进行清洗、转换和整理,以满足特定需求。
  2. 自动化任务:PowerShell可以通过脚本自动化处理CSV文件,例如定期导入、导出、转换和分析数据。
  3. 数据分析和报告:PowerShell可以通过对CSV文件的处理和分析,生成各种数据报告和可视化图表。

针对PowerShell CSV相关的腾讯云产品和产品介绍链接地址,由于要求不能提及具体品牌商,无法给出具体链接。但可以提供一些可能与CSV处理相关的腾讯云产品,供参考:

  1. 云函数(Serverless):可通过编写PowerShell脚本,结合云函数服务来实现CSV文件的自动化处理和操作。
  2. 云存储(COS):可以将CSV文件存储在腾讯云对象存储中,并与其他腾讯云服务集成,实现更多功能。

总结:PowerShell CSV是使用PowerShell脚本语言处理CSV文件的技术。它提供了强大的数据处理能力,与Windows操作系统紧密集成,并可编写可重用的脚本。应用场景包括数据清洗和转换、自动化任务、数据分析和报告等。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券